Hongjun Zhou is a scholar working on Building and Construction, Biomedical Engineering and Pollution. According to data from OpenAlex, Hongjun Zhou has authored 35 papers receiving a total of 727 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 21 papers in Building and Construction, 10 papers in Biomedical Engineering and 8 papers in Pollution. Recurrent topics in Hongjun Zhou’s work include Anaerobic Digestion and Biogas Production (21 papers), Biofuel production and bioconversion (7 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(7 papers). Hongjun Zhou is often cited by papers focused on Anaerobic Digestion and Biogas Production (21 papers), Biofuel production and bioconversion (7 papers) and Wastewater Treatment and Nitrogen Removal (7 papers). Hongjun Zhou collaborates with scholars based in China, Norway and Germany. Hongjun Zhou's co-authors include Hong Nie, Yeqing Li, Chunming Xu, Jan Liebetrau, H. Jacobi, Hao Jiang, Chunming Xu, Hao Jiang, Quan Xu and Lu Feng and has published in prestigious journals such as Renewable and Sustainable Energy Reviews, Bioresource Technology and Journal of Cleaner Production.
